Cure' of Ars Religious Education Christmas Program December 18, 2005
The cafeteria of Cure' of Ars school was the scene of the
Christmas program of the Cure' of Ars Religious Education
Program on December 18, 2005. The program was organized by
Sister Julie Galan, Sisters of Saint Joseph of Concordia, Cure'
of Ars Director of Religious Education and her assistant, Sandy Hawekotte.
Monsignor Charles McGlinn and many parents and family members joined the program and
sang numerous Christmas carols. Santa Claus presented each student
with a snowman photoframe ornament to hang on the childrens' Christmas
trees at home, with a reminder to pray on Christmas Day.
